A squab may be the identify supplied on the youthful of domestic pigeons which have been destined for the table. Like other domesticated pigeons, birds employed for this purpose are descended within the rock dove (Columba livia). Unique utility breeds with desirable attributes are used. Two eggs are laid and incubated for about seventeen times. After they hatch, the squabs are fed by the two moms and dads on "pigeon's milk", a thick secretion substantial in protein made by the crop.

Birds are frequently housed in wire cages with two or a few animals for every cage, dependant upon the species and breed, and three or 4 tiers of cages superposed to save lots of space. Cages for egg-laying birds have been located to raise manufacturing, reduced mortality, minimize cannibalism, reduce feeding needs, cut down health conditions and parasites, make improvements to culling, and decrease each space and labour specifications.

[18] Adult chickens of both sexes Possess a fleshy crest on their own heads called a comb or cockscomb, and hanging flaps of pores and skin on either side underneath their beaks termed wattles; combs and wattles are more distinguished in males. Some breeds Use a mutation that causes added feathering beneath the facial area, giving the appearance of a beard.[20]
